Explanation: James Watson and Francis Crick described the DNA double helix in 1953.
Helicase unwinds the double helix at the replication fork; one new strand (leading) is synthesised continuously toward the fork, while the other (lagging) must be made in short, separate Okazaki fragments because DNA polymerase only adds nucleotides 5'→3'.
